`(-)2`- methylbutan- `1` - ol on heating with conc. HCl gives `(+)1`- chloro - `2` - methylbutane by `SN^(2)` mechanism. Which of the following statement are correct
i) reaction proceeds through retension of configuration at stereocentre
ii) reaction proceeds through inversion of configuration at stereocentre
iii) reaction proceeds directly through a transition state
iv) reaction proceeds through carbocation intermediate

A

i and iii

B

i and iv

C

ii and iii

D

i, iii and iv
